Calming Sensory Hacks in the Aerial Yoga Hammock

Having a child with sensory processing challenges can be a complex experience. It is important to have a toolbox of calming sensory hacks. Simple activities that might calm one child may overwhelm another. That’s where the aerial yoga hammock comes in—a creative, adaptable tool that offers a wide range of sensory benefits for children. With its ability to provide deep pressure, gentle movement, and proprioceptive input, the aerial yoga hammock can become a favorite resource for promoting relaxation and emotional regulation.

If you’re a parent or caregiver looking for ideas to develop calm and balance in your child, here’s a guide to using an aerial yoga hammock for calming sensory activities that are both fun and therapeutic.


Why Sensory Activities Matter for Kids

Sensory activities are essential for helping children feel grounded and connected to the world around them. This is particularly true for children with sensory processing challenges, such as those on the autism spectrum or with ADHD.

When a child struggles to process sensory input, their brain may become overwhelmed, leading to meltdowns, anxiety, or difficulty focusing. Calming sensory activities help regulate their nervous system, promoting better emotional balance, focus, and well-being. It’s all about providing the right kind of sensory feedback—whether it’s through touch, movement, or pressure. That’s where the aerial yoga hammock shines.


The Benefits of Using an Aerial Yoga Hammock

An aerial yoga hammock is more than just a fun piece of equipment; it’s a multi-functional tool that supports kids’ sensory needs. Here’s what makes it so effective:

1. Deep Pressure for Comfort

When a child is swaddled or cocooned in the aerial yoga hammock, it creates a sensation similar to a weighted blanket. Deep pressure is soothing and helps calm an overactive nervous system. It provides a secure, calming sensory experience, much like being hugged or gently held.

2. Gentle Vestibular Input

Gentle movement in the hammock provides vestibular input, which helps with balance and spatial awareness. Slow, rhythmic motions can be particularly calming, signaling the brain to relax. This is especially beneficial for children prone to overstimulation and anxiety.

3. Proprioceptive Feedback

Proprioception, or the body’s sense of positioning, is another area where the hammock excels. Activities such as stretching or pushing against the fabric help children develop body awareness and coordination. For kids with sensory processing differences, this can be a game-changer.

4. A Safe Space to Decompress

The hammock can be a quiet, private retreat where children can escape overwhelming noises or sights. Its cocoon-like design naturally reduces sensory input, creating a comforting environment for kids who need a moment to regulate and relax.

Now, let’s explore some practical ways to incorporate the hammock into your daily routine.


Calming Sensory Hacks with the Aerial Yoga Hammock

An aerial yoga hammock offers endless possibilities for sensory activities. Here are a few calming hacks to help your child feel relaxed and focused.

1. Butterfly Cocoon

Turn the hammock into a cozy, enclosed wrap for your child. To do this, have them sit inside the hammock with their legs covered. Encourage them to bring the soles of their feet together in butterfly pose.  Add a guided relaxation story about a caterpillar in a chrysalis—it’s fun and stress-relieving!

  • Why it works: The snug enclosure offers deep pressure, giving children a sense of safety and grounding.
  • Extra tip: Use soft lighting, a diffuser, or play calming ambient music for an added layer of relaxation.

2. Gentle Swinging

Have your child lay in the hammock. Slowly push the aerial hammock in a side-to-side motion.

  • Why it works: Slow, repetitive swinging soothes the nervous system and reduces anxiety. It’s particularly helpful before bedtime to prepare your child for restful sleep.
  • Extra tip: Use verbal cues like “breathe in and out” or feeling your belly rise and fall to add an element of relaxation to the activity.

3. Superhero Stretches

Encourage your child to lie belly-down in the hammock and stretch their arms and legs outward like a superhero flying through the sky. They can tilt or adjust their body to feel different levels of pressure from the fabric.

  • Why it works: This activity provides proprioceptive input and strengthens core muscles, enhancing stability and coordination.
  • Extra tip: Turn it into a game of pretend—ask your child which superhero poses they want to try next. Have them join hands with fellow super
  • heroes making it a partner pose.

4. “Quiet Nest” Time

Create a private sensory nook by placing your child in the hammock with a small pillow or weighted stuffed animal. Have them lie down, curled up into a comfortable position. You can also drape a weighed lap pad over them for added comfort.

  • Why it works: A soft, enclosed nest mimics a calming hideaway, perfect for decompressing after a busy or overstimulating day.
  • Extra tip: Pair this activity with a mindfulness exercise, such as guided breathing or a short relaxation story.

5. “Spaghetti Stretch” Play

Ask your child to sit in the center of the hammock and wiggle their body to make themselves “longer” like a piece of spaghetti. They can stretch their legs straight, reach with their hands, and even try rolling side to side.

  • Why it works: This game uses slow, deliberate movements to activate the body’s proprioceptive and vestibular systems.
  • Extra tip: Turn it into a counting game by seeing how long they can hold a stretch.

Practical Tips for Using the Aerial Yoga Hammock

  1. Safety First

Ensure your hammock is securely installed, following the manufacturer’s guidelines for weight limits and anchor points. Always supervise your child during use.

  1. Start Slow

Introduce your child to the hammock gradually. Some children may need time to feel comfortable being suspended or cocooned.

  1. Listen to Your Child

Pay attention to your child’s cues—if an activity seems overwhelming, stop and try something else. Every child has different sensory needs – not every sensory hack will work for every child, and that’s okay!

  1. Make It Routine-Friendly

Integrate hammock time into regular routines, such as winding down after school or relaxing before bed.

  1. Get Creative

Experiment with different activities and textures. Adding soft pillows, sensory toys, or even some DIY aromatherapy (e.g., lavender-scented eye pillow) can elevate the experience.


Wrapping Up

The aerial yoga hammock is a versatile and effective tool for promoting calmness and well-being in children, especially those with sensory processing challenges. From stretching like superheroes to cocooning for comfort, the hammock offers a range of activities that are engaging, therapeutic, and fun.

By creating a safe and supportive environment with the hammock, you can help your child feel more regulated, balanced, and ready to tackle the world with confidence. Give it a try and watch as this simple tool creates moments of stillness and joy in your child’s daily life.
